Tetsuo Saito burst onto the folk rock scene in 1970, quickly gaining a reputation as the Singing Philosopher for his literary and existential songwriting that dealt with the struggles of everyday life. Following two singles for URC and an album with legendary experimental folk collective Tokedashita Garasu Bako, Saito released his acclaimed solo debut in 1972, backed by close friends like Keiichi Suzuki (Hachimitsu Pie, Moonriders) and Hiro Yanagida (Apryl Fool, Food Brain).....~
